This training program at RTI, Chennai, equips trainees with essential skills in auditing capital budgeting proposals. Participants will learn to critically evaluate management decisions, exploring decision analysis, option pricing, and strategic investment choices. Key topics include the Multiple Attribute Decision Model (MADM), benefits of considering both financial and non-financial factors, and methods for calculating Net Present Value (NPV), Internal Rate of Return (IRR), and discounted cash flow. Enhance your understanding of risk analysis to effectively manage project uncertainties and improve decision-making processes.
